Bureau of Energy Efficiency Mandates Submission of Report on Status of Energy Consumption by Designated Consumers

Bureau of Energy Efficiency, a statutory body under Ministry of Power, Government of India has come out with a notification which requires Designated Consumers of 12 sectors to submit the “Status on Energy Consumption, together with annual production for the last 2 years, namely 2015-16 & 2016-17 in Form 1” notified under Clause I of section 14 of the Energy Conservation Act, 2001 (52 of 2001).

The sectors included are as follows:

  1. Thermal Power Stations
  2. Fertilizer
  3. Cement
  4. Iron & Steel
  5. Chlor-Alkali
  6. Aluminium
  7. Textile
  8. Pulp & Paper
  9. Petroleum Refineries
  10. Electricity Distribution Companies
  11. Railways
  12. Commercial Buildings or Establishments (Hotels)
